In this bonus “thank you” episode, Jen provides an update on the last work days of 2019 in Congress, which included an offensive amount of legislation that passed while the country was distracted by the Trump Impeachment Show. Also in this episode is the announcement of a new podcast Jen is co-hosting called Talking Fat and Jen shares contributor notes and emails.
